#e2b4d9 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e2b4d9 is composed of 88.6% red, 70.6% green and 85.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 20.4% magenta, 4% yellow and 11.4% black. It has a hue angle of 311.7 degrees, a saturation of 44.2% and a lightness of 79.6%. #e2b4d9 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#c569b3. Closest websafe color is: #cccccc.

#e2b4d9 color description : Very soft magenta.

#e2b4d9 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#e2b4d9 has RGB values of R:226, G:180, B:217 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.2, Y:0.04, K:0.11. Its decimal value is 14857433.

Shades and Tints of #e2b4d9

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0a0409 is the darkest color, while #fdfbfd is the lightest one.

Tones of #e2b4d9

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#cec8cd is the less saturated color, while #fe98ea is the most saturated one.
